What skill is essential for effective pivoting in roller derby?

Maintaining proper body posture during turns is essential for effective pivoting in roller derby because it allows the skater to maintain balance and control while changing direction. Proper posture involves keeping the knees bent, the weight centered over the feet, and the upper body leaned slightly forward. This stance enables better maneuverability and prevents falls or collisions when making sharp turns.

When a skater pivots, they need to rotate their body efficiently while keeping their center of gravity low. This combination of posture and weight distribution ensures that the skater can execute a pivot smoothly and swiftly, regardless of the speed at which they are traveling or the intensity of the game. By having good posture, skaters can also respond more effectively to the movements of teammates and opponents, which is crucial in the dynamic environment of roller derby.
